Output 266ecfe1bf29a00b274191f2dd5dc90acae564a5c774ae0fdb97e5b355e3a967:0

value
233156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a07226bf8791989c618c88dabf29bf2e640ef8 OP_EQUAL
address
3GF3a2Cz2XELrugkfyjF9iiRZCfuV1kMYC
transaction
266ecfe1bf29a00b274191f2dd5dc90acae564a5c774ae0fdb97e5b355e3a967
confirmations
229613
spent
true